Deep Analysis: The Technical Prowess and Anti-Association Logic of US CN2

US CN2 refers to the Next Generation Carrying Network provided by China Telecom, specifically designed for high-quality data transmission. Utilizing advanced MPLS technology, it far exceeds standard networks in forwarding efficiency. Among various options, CN2 GIA is the premium tier, featuring high-speed links for both outbound and return traffic. This ensures that uploading product images or analyzing backend data feels as smooth as working from an office in the United States.

High-stability return bandwidth is the deciding factor in whether a remote management interface suffers from frustrating lags or disconnections. Data packets travel directly from China to US data centers with minimal routing nodes (hops). This "point-to-point" ultra-fast connection acts as a hard barrier against login environment failures caused by network timeouts.

In the context of multi-store management, US CN2 lines are typically bundled with high-end data center resources. These IP ranges are generally "cleaner" and rarely congested by spam traffic. Risk control systems on platforms like Amazon and Etsy have strict requirements for IP "purity" and "consistency." If an IP's geolocation shifts frequently or belongs to a high-risk segment, the store is easily flagged. Using a premium line isn't just about speed; it’s about simulating authentic US local user behavior. When platform crawlers detect a direct link to a core US node rather than suspicious traffic passing through multiple transit stations, the account's safety score improves significantly. This eliminates association risks at the source, ensuring multiple stores operate steadily in their own "safety pods."
